People today are living stressful and hectic lives and are abandoning nature. Urban life is coming to the fore. Tourism institutions are trying to solve this problem by making the rural environment more attractive. One possibility is hipot tourism, a specific form of tourism that uses horses for relaxation and mental cleansing. There are several ranches in the Slovak Paradise that serve people who want to get away from the hustle and bustle of the city and enjoy a bit of the countryside. These are, for example, the Ranch under the Sharp Rock, the Trapper's Ranch or the Malý Majer Salach.
Areas that operate hipot tourism are commonly called ranches. They offer scenic horseback rides for experienced riders and beginners, horse-drawn carriage rides, and in winter visitors can be pulled by a horse-drawn carriage, all surrounded by undisturbed nature. You can join a riding school, a western riding school and learn about horse breeding itself.
In addition to horses, cattle or other animals are usually kept on the premises, which provides a fine dining experience on the ranches. All of them offer traditional Slovak specialities such as bryndzové halušky, strapačky or pirohy. Some of them even provide Winnetua-style accommodation in teepee tents.
